Idealism and the Abuse of Power

Lessons from China's Cultural Revolution

Hui-yun Zhuang

Law / International

This book analyzes the abuse of idealism with particular reference to China's Cultural Revolution. The work examines abuse at two levels: the state leaders' metaphysical vision as the interpretation of idealism at the top with state power; and the psychological state of the masses at the bottom of society. It will be of key interest to a range of legal scholars and Asian specialists.
